Position Overview
Soliant is seeking a compassionate and skilled Speech-Language Pathologist (SLP) to join our dynamic team! As an SLP, you will work directly with students to assess, diagnose, and provide treatment for a range of speech and language disorders. This position offers a unique opportunity to make a positive impact on students’ communication skills, supporting their academic success and personal growth.
Key Responsibilities
- Conduct speech and language assessments to identify students’ needs.
- Develop and implement individualized therapy plans tailored to students’ specific goals and needs.
- Provide direct therapy to students with speech and language disorders, including speech sound disorders, language delays, fluency, voice disorders, and social communication.
- Collaborate with teachers, parents, and other professionals to develop strategies for supporting students’ communication needs within the classroom setting.
- Master’s Degree in Speech-Language Pathology.
- Current state licensure and certification as a Speech-Language Pathologist.
- ASHA (American Speech-Language-Hearing Association) certification.
- Experience working with children in an educational or clinical setting (preferred).
